Job Description

For the Volvo Recruitment 2026 drive, the team is looking for a Graduate Apprentice Trainee responsible for supporting daily production operations through effective data management and continuous process improvement. The role focuses on learning and applying Lean Manufacturing principles to eliminate MURI (overburden), MURA (unevenness), and MUDA (waste). You will manage live-time production data, coordinate with Team Leaders, and support video study analysis to optimize work methods. The position requires a proactive mindset to identify abnormalities through daily Gemba walks.

About the Company

The Volvo Group drives prosperity through transport solutions, offering trucks, buses, construction equipment, power solutions for marine and industrial applications, financing, and services that increase customer uptime and productivity.
